Kentucky Non-Hispanic - Black or African American Alone Voting-age Population By County from Census 2020

Updated on February 22, 2026.

According to the data from the US 2020 decennial Census, as at April 2020, the voting-age population of people who identified as Non-Hispanic - Black or African American Alone in Kentucky was 265,961; and represented 7.63% of the total Kentucky voting-age population.

Jefferson County had the highest number of people who identified as Non-Hispanic - Black or African American Alone (121,561), followed by Fayette County (34,832), and Christian County (10,945). On the other hand, the three counties with low Non-Hispanic - Black or African American Alone voting-age population were: Robertson County (5), Owsley County (6), and Magoffin County (9).

When it comes to the percentage of each county's voting-age population that identified as Non-Hispanic - Black or African American Alone, Fulton County had the highest percentage (20.95%), followed by Christian County (20.39%), and Jefferson County (19.79%).
